問題タブ [eclipse-luna]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
95 参照

java - フル クラス パスの取得

編集されたクラスから完全なファイル パスを取得しようとしています。コメント、バージョン番号、作成者、および日付を取得できますが、プロジェクトに複数のクラスが含まれている場合に編集された完全なファイル パスを取得できないようです。

これらを使用して、コメントと作成者を取得します。

これを使用してパスを取得します。

しかし、私はこの出力しか得られません:

ファイル名: C:\VS2013\Plugin\PluginTest\HelloWorld.classpath

クラス名を含むフルパスを表示する必要があります。

ファイル名: C:\VS2013\Plugin\PluginTest\HelloWorld.Test.java

以下に示す完全な方法:

0 投票する
3 に答える
43679 参照

eclipse - Eclipse Luna 用の Gradle プラグインはありますか?

と統合しようとしEclipse LunaていGradleます。

Eclipse Integration Gradle GitHub ページには、更新サイトから Gradle ツールをインストールするための手順が含まれています。

リリース (安定版) バージョンの指示に従いました。

(以下に示すように) すべてのコンポーネントを選択した後、インストールに進みました。

期待どおりに進まず、インストール修復ページ(以下) に移動し、 Gradle IDEコンポーネントのみをインストールできることが示されました。(ここをクリックすると大きな画像が表示されます)。 ここに画像の説明を入力

この時点で、何が問題を引き起こし、何をすべきかわかりません。

0 投票する
6 に答える
6658 参照

java - Play での bindFromRequest の問題! フレームワーク 2.3

Play の自動バインド機能を使用しようとしていますが、うまくいきません。私はEclipse 4.4 LunaでJavaで開発しています。

ここに私のフォームがあります:

ここに私のクラス「ユーザー」があります:

そして、ここに私のコントローラーがあります:

値の自動バインディングが機能しないのはなぜでしょうか。フォームのフィールド名がクラスの属性名に対応していることを確認しました。フォーム バインディングが機能するにはこれで十分ですよね?

私は Eclipse Luna を使用しており、プロジェクトの自動ビルドをオフにしました (コンソールから手動で行います)。その自動ビルド機能が原因で、Eclipse が問題を引き起こす場合があることを私は知っています。注:これは行くべき道でしたが、ユーザーDmitriが提案したように、アクティベーターコマンドを使用してプロジェクトをクリーンアップしませんでした. また、Eclipse で自動ビルド機能をオンにしない限り、これを行う必要があるのは 1 回だけです。

Eclipse とアプリケーションを数回再起動しようとしましたが、成功しませんでした...

編集: requestData.get(String s) メソッドが文字列を返すため、Users クラスに文字列属性のみを使用してみました。しかし、まだ成功していません...

編集 2: 値を手動でバインドするつもりです...誰かアイデアがあれば、投稿してください:)

EDIT 3: 以下の回答に記載されているルールに従うようにコードを更新しました

編集 4: Postgresql 9.3 データベースを使用している場合にのみ、自動バインドが機能しません。インメモリ データベースを使用すると、すべてがスムーズに機能します。また、Java 8 と postgresql 9.3 用の JDBC ドライバーがなかったので、古いバージョンのドライバーを使用しています (実際にはドライバーは PGSQL の Web サイトにありますが、Play では動作しませんでした)。別のDBで何が起こるかを確認する必要があるので、ここで報告します!

編集 5: 次のようなカスタム データ バインダーを作成しようとしました。

...しかし、うまくいきませんでした!

編集 6: ユーザー Dmitri は有効な解決策を見つけました。Eclipse の外部でプロジェクトをコンパイルする必要があります。Eclipse のコンパイラと Play の間にはいくつかの非互換性があるようです! フレームワークのコンパイラ...

0 投票する
2 に答える
6327 参照

java - デバッグ構成のロード時に Eclipse Luna がハングする

Eclipse (Luna) IDE に問題があり、プログラムの実行中に終了しないループに遭遇したため、プログラムを終了する必要がありました。その後、プログラムを再実行しようとするたびに、デバッグ構成をロードするときにハングします。

ファイル名を取得してコメントを追加するための Eclipse プラグインを作成しようとしています。以前は問題なく動作していたので、プログラムにエラーがあるとは思いません。別のワークスペースで単純な helloWorld プログラムをテストして、問題がないかどうかを確認しましたが、そのプログラムは正常に動作します。私が読んだことから、メタデータファイルに関係している可能性がありますが、それを修正する方法がわかりません.

問題

Eclipse Luna ボックスをロードしようとすると、ボックスの右下隅にポップアップが表示され (これは正常です)、何がロードされているかが示されます。org.eclipse.web.core をロードしようとしている時点でハングしているようです。

ループが発生する前にプログラムは正常に動作していたので、問題なく実行できました。

Eclipse が応答を停止すると、「プログラムを閉じますか?」というメッセージが表示され、その下に、以下にリストされている問題の詳細が示されます。

問題の詳細

問題の署名:

  • 問題イベント名: AppHangB1
  • アプリケーション名: javaw.exe
  • アプリケーションのバージョン: 8.0.11.12
  • アプリケーションのタイムスタンプ: 539f94f3
  • ハング署名: 8701
  • ハングタイプ: 134217728
  • OS バージョン: 6.3.9600.2.0.0.256.48
  • ロケール ID: 2057
  • 追加のハング署名 1: 8701579a6fb10e5d0065e1f36c8dcf91
  • 追加のハング署名 2: 6c5e
  • 追加のハング署名 3: 6c5ef7​​fd43455b1ace2cb9fa4a881a13
  • 追加のハング署名 4: 8701
  • 追加のハング署名 5: 8701579a6fb10e5d0065e1f36c8dcf91
  • 追加のハング署名 6: 6c5e
  • 追加のハング署名 7: 6c5ef7​​fd43455b1ace2cb9fa4a881a13

試しました

すべてのプロジェクトのクリーニングと再構築、ファイアウォールとウイルス対策の無効化、別の基本プログラムの作成、Eclipse と Java の再インストール。

0 投票する
2 に答える
1084 参照

java - Eclipse Luna で JBoss 7.1 アプリケーションをデバッグする方法

JBossをEclipse内で起動した場合、JBossのデバッグポートを有効にする方法を知っている人はいますか? このhttps://stackoverflow.com/a/21295569/1465758に従いましたが、デバッグ ポート (8787) は、Eclipse Luna 以外のコマンド ラインから JBoss を起動した場合にのみ開かれます。Eclipse Luna を開いて JBoss サーバーを起動しようとすると、デバッグ ポート 8787 が閉じられたままになります。Eclipse Luna は、変更された standalone.conf ファイルを使用していないようです。

Eclipse に JBossAS Tools V3.0.0.Beta3-v20140718-1832-B70 プラグインをインストールしました。

0 投票する
0 に答える
1571 参照

eclipse - Eclipse ルナに subclipse をインストール中にエラーが発生しました

Subclipse が Eclipse Luna にインストールされていません

バージョン: Luna リリース (4.4.0) ビルド ID: 20140612-0600

URL から subclipse をインストール中にエラーが発生しましたhttp://subclipse.tigris.org/update_1.8.x

発生したエラーは次のとおりです

セッション コンテキストをインストールするアイテムの収集中にエラーが発生しました:(profile=epp.package.jee, phase=org.eclipse.equinox.internal.p2.engine.phases.Collect, operand=, action=)。アーティファクトが見つかりません: http://subclipse.tigris.org/update_1.8.x/plugins/org.tigris.subversion.subclipse.doc_1.3.0.jar . http://subclipse.tigris.org/update_1.8.x/plugins/org.tigris.subversion.subclipse.doc_1.3.0.jar

https://subclipse.tigris.org/update_1.8.x/content.xmlでリポジトリを読み取れません。https://subclipse.tigris.org/update_1.8.x/content.xmlでリポジトリを読み取れません。接続のリセット

このエラーを解決する方法。

0 投票する
1 に答える
871 参照

java - Eclipse の [実行] ボタンが機能しないのはなぜですか?

私は Eclipse Luna を使用していますが、コードを実行しようとしたときに次のエラー メッセージが表示されるまで、すべてが正常に機能していました。

エラー メッセージ ダイアログ:

メッセージを閉じたとき、実行ボタンとデバッグ ボタンをクリックしても何も起こりませんでした。Eclipseを再起動しましたが、何もしませんでした。

エラーの原因を見つけようとした後、コンピューター全体を再起動すると、すべてが「リセット」されるようです。再起動後に初めて Eclipse を開くと、実行ボタンは 1 回の実行で正常に機能しますが、最初の実行後、カーソルを実行ボタンの上に置くと、上記のエラー メッセージが表示され、実行ボタンが機能しなくなります。奇妙なことに、エラー メッセージに関係なく、実行ボタンの横にある下向き矢印をクリックしてプロジェクトを選択すると、常に機能します。

他の誰かがこの問題を抱えていますか? 何が原因でしょうか?

更新 1: ワークスペース .log ファイルのエントリは次で始まります。

そして、次で終わる巨大なスタック トレースが続きます。

更新 2: 再インストールしても何も修正されませんでした。実際、エディターで特定のソースファイルが1つ開いているときにのみエラーが発生します...クラスメンバーを1つずつ削除しようとしましたが、特定のメソッドが1つ存在する場合にのみエラーが発生します。この方法はかなり長く (176 LOC)、少なくとも 70 LOC を削除すればすべて正常に機能します。メソッドをいくつかのヘルパー メソッドに分割しても役に立ちません。私はこれまでにこのようなものを見たことがありません。誰かアイデアはありますか?

0 投票する
1 に答える
5710 参照

eclipse - How set local directory as SVN Repository in Eclipse Luna

I install Subversion SVN Team Provider, Subversion SVN Team Provider Localization and SVNKit Library. I Create local directory(D:\java\repository) and want use it as location for SVN repositor. When I go to Window_>show view->other->svn->svn repository and choose New Repository Location, I must enter URL, but it won't proceed with this local above. How can I set SVN so it will use this local directory as it's repository?